After a successful theatrical run and crossing the INR 1,000 crore mark at the box office, Dhurandhar finally made its digital debut on Netflix on January 30. The film quietly premiered at midnight, prompting fans to revisit it online, while many viewers watched it for the first time in Hindi, Tamil and Telugu.

Fans Flag Censorship on OTT Version
Soon after streaming began, viewers took to social media to complain that the OTT version of Dhurandhar appeared censored despite holding an ‘A’ certificate. Fans alleged that several dialogues were muted, abusive language was toned down and key scenes were edited. One viewer wrote, “You certify the film as A but you have muted/censored words! Everyone here is over 18. There’s no meaning in watching a film with so many cuts.” Another added, “#Dhurandhar on Netflix with muted dialogues + censored abuses. If OTT isn’t giving us the uncut version, who is?”

Comparisons With Other A-Rated Films
Several users compared Dhurandhar’s OTT version with other adult-rated films. “Censoring an A-rated film itself is a joke, whereas Animal and Kabir Singh had no cuts,” one post read. Others echoed similar concerns, questioning why an adult film was edited on an over-18 platform.

Alleged Runtime Reduction Adds to Criticism
Apart from muted dialogues, viewers also pointed out that the film’s runtime on OTT was shorter than its theatrical version. Dhurandhar reportedly ran for around 3 hours and 34 minutes in cinemas, while the digital version clocks in at approximately 3 hours and 25 minutes. “Cut version - around 10 minutes deleted,” a user claimed, with many demanding the release of an uncut version.
‘Dhurandhar 2’ Release Date
The digital release comes nearly eight weeks after Dhurandhar hit theatres on December 5, 2025. Meanwhile, the makers are preparing for Dhurandhar Part 2, which is scheduled for a theatrical release on March 19.
